Brazil 45s: Vinyl Releases
As the world looks towards Brazil for the 2014 FIFA World Cup, we look to the latest in a series of vinyl releases that celebrate the golden era of Brazilian music.
Brazil 45s are a series of vinyl releases that celebrate Brazilian music of the 1960s and 1970s. Pressed onto 7” vinyl, the releases document the musical history of the vibrant nation, making rare releases accessible to a wider audience. The two latest in the series – Brazil 45s #7 and Brazil 45s #8 – are a mixture of genres, reflecting the diversity of Brazilian music of the time.
Brazil 45s #7 brings together the works of Os Brazões and Tim Maia. Side A includes a cover of the Jorge Ben classic Carolina Carol Bela, performed in a psychedelic style by Os Brazões, while Side B holds Maia’s track É Necessário, which first appeared on his 1977 LP Som Livre and has never been release on 7”.
Brazil 45s #8 focuses solely on Rio de Janeiro-based artist Wilson Simonal de Castro, who recorded 20 albums throughout his career. This release features Simonal de Castro’s tracks Silva Lenheira and Zazueira.
